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A vertically-elongated member, which is preferably a support post used in a molten metal pump, includes a ceramic tube and tensioning structures to add a compressive load to the tube along its longitudinal axis. This makes the tube less prone to breakage. Another vertically-elongated member, such as a support post, includes one or more reinforcement members to help alleviate breakage. A device, such as a pump, used in a molten metal bath includes one or more of such vertical members.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A support post comprising an elongated body having a longitudinal axis and a height, a first end configured to connect to a superstructure and a second end configured to connect to a pump base, wherein the second end comprises at least one reinforcement section configured to make the second end resistant to breakage. 2.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is elongated and has a longitudinal axis. 3. The support post of claim 2 , wherein the longitudinal axis of the at least one reinforcement section is aligned with the longitudinal axis of the support post. 4.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the support post is comprised of graphite and the at least one reinforcement section is comprised of one or more of the group consisting of: silicon carbide and steel. 5.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is completely surrounded by the support post so the reinforcement section is configured not to contact molten metal. 6.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is less than 50% of the height of the support post. 7.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is between 15%-35% of the height of the support post. 8.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is between 15%-25% of the height of the support post. 9.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has a cross-sectional area that is between ¼ and 1/10 the cross-sectional area of the second end of the support post. 10.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has a cross-sectional area that is between ⅕ and ⅛ the cross-sectional area of the second end of the support post. 11.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the support post has a bore in its second end and the at least reinforcement section is positioned in the bore. 12. The support post of claim 11 that further includes cement in the bore to anchor the at least one reinforcement section. 13. The support post of claim 11 that further includes a plug at a second tip of the support post, wherein the plug is configured to cover the bore. 14. The support post of claim 1 that further includes a ceramic outer cover. 15.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the reinforcement section is cylindrical. 16.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the second end includes a first portion having a first diameter, and a second portion having a second diameter, wherein the second diameter is less than the first diameter. 17. The support post of claim 16 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is positioned partially in the first portion and partially in the second portion. 18.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the second end includes a first portion having a first cross-sectional area, and a second portion having a second cross-sectional area is less than the first cross-sectional area. 19. The support post of claim 18 , wherein the reinforcement section is positioned partially in the first portion and partially in the second portion. 20. The support post of claim 18 , wherein the second diameter is between 3.5″ and 4.5″. 21. The support post of claim 1 that is cylindrical with a center and the reinforcement section is positioned in the center. 22. The support post of claim 1 that includes a single reinforcement section. 23.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section is concrete, positioned in a bore inside of the second end of the support post. 24.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section extends the length of the support post. 25. The support post of claim 1 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has an outer surface including threads, wherein the at least one reinforcement section is threadingly received in the support post. 26. The support post of claim 25 , wherein the threads are received in the support post at its first diameter and first cross-sectional area. 27. The support post of claim 25 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has a length and the threads extend along the entire length. 28. The support post of claim 25 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has a length and the threads extend at least 50% of the length. 29. The support post of claim 25 , wherein the at least one reinforcement section has a length and the threads extend at least 25% of the length. 30. The support post of claim 1 that has one or more air-relief grooves. 31. The support post of claim 30 that has two air-relief grooves.
